UP Violence: Many Arrested Houses Of 2 Accused Bulldozed In Saharanpur

The UP Police have so far arrested 304 accused from 6 districts for violent protests on June 10, Friday. Protests erupted after Friday namaz over suspended BJP leader Nupur Sharma's comments on Prophet Muhammad. The police have captured 91 accused from Prayagraj, 71 from Saharanpur, 51 from Hathras, 34 from Moradabad, 15 from Ferozabad, and 34 from Ambedkarnagar. So far, the police have filed 13 FIRs.
Also, the houses of 2 accused were demolished in Saharanour on Saturday. Saharanpur SSP Akash Tomar said that a joint team of district administration, development authority, revenue team, municipal corporation, and police was directed to take action on the illegal properties of the accused in Friday's incident.
"We have taken action with bulldozers. More people are being identified. There will be coordinated action on any illegal properties found. We will put NSA as well," the SSP said
Saharanpur City SP Rajesh Kumar said that the police have also arrested an accused who was involved in getting printed several posters for protest. He told 2 involved in the protests had been identified and found they had illegal constructions.
UP ADG Law and Order Prashant Kumar also talked tough and said that the recovery would be made from those found to be involved in the violence on Friday.
"Procurement for all damages will be done. Properties of the guilty will be seized under the Gangsters Act. No one will be spared," he said.
"Strict action to be taken immediately if any element takes the law into its hand. Peace must be maintained in 6 affected districts," Uttar Pradesh CM Yogi Adityanath directed the officials.
